Take the Tahlequah Daily Press with you wherever and whenever you go. Your community resource for news, commentary, photos, video and special features is evolving. Access it now and take off with our award-winning breaking news, sports, weather and more. The app is free to download, but subscribers can receive the Tahlequah Daily Press daily edition or access premium mobile content for one low monthly rate. Not a subscriber yet?
